Мазмұнға өту
Автоматтандыру бөлшектері, әлемдік жеткізу
Emerson DCS PLC Integration Engineering Guide

Emerson DCS PLC Интеграциялау Инженерлік Нұсқаулығы

Бұл инженерлік бағытталған нұсқаулық Emerson-ның жергілікті DCS PLC интеграциясын аралық бағдарламасыз түсіндіреді. Ол 500 мс-тен 40 мс-ке дейінгі кешіктіруді азайтуды, сканерлеу циклінің синхрондауын, біріктірілген деректер ағындарын пайдаланып алдын ала техникалық қызмет көрсетуді, партиялық өңдеуді үйлестіруді, CIP Security көмегімен киберқауіпсіздікті және егжей-тегжейлі іске қосу тізімін қамтиды. Нақты мұнай өңдеу зауыттары мен тамақ және сусын өндірісі жағдайлары өлшенетін тоқтау уақытын азайтуды және операциялық жақсартуларды көрсетеді. Бұл мақала практикалық автоматтандыру инженері көзқарасынан мұнай-химия және процестік өнеркәсіп қолданбалары үшін жазылған.

Неліктен дәстүрлі DCS-PLC шекаралары жасырын инженерлік қарыз тудырады

Көптеген процесс зауыттары DCS пен PLC-ді бөлек басқару қабаттары ретінде қарастырады. DCS үздіксіз процесс бақылауын басқарады. PLC жоғары жылдамдықты дискретті логика мен машина араласуларын басқарады. Теорияда бұл分工 жұмыс істейді. Практикада бұл үнсіз инженерлік қарыз тудырады. Деректер шлюздер арқылы өтеді. Шлюздер кешігу енгізеді, әдетте әр транзакцияға 50-ден 200 миллисекундқа дейін. Ең маңыздысы, олар уақыт белгісінің сәйкестігін бұзады. PLC оқиғасы 10:00:01.123 уақытында болса, ол DCS-ке басқа уақыт белгісімен жетуі мүмкін. Оқиғалар тізбегін талдау немесе түпкі себептерін зерттеу үшін бұл сәйкессіздік үлкен кедергіге айналады. Emerson бұл мәселені аппараттық және микробағдарламалық деңгейде шешеді, ортақ бағдарламалық қамтамасыз ету арқылы емес.

Emerson-ның Түпнұсқа Деректер Алмасу Механизмі – Техникалық талдау

Emerson-ның DeltaV DCS EtherNet/IP арқылы өндіруші-жұтынушы моделін қолданады. Emerson-ды өзгешелендіретіні – микробағдарламалық деңгейдегі интеграция. Стандартты Emerson PLC өзінің тег мәндерін тікелей DeltaV контроллерінің жад кеңістігіне жариялайды. OPC сервері арада жоқ. DDE немесе COM қабаты жоқ. DeltaV PK Контроллері осы мәндерді өзінің I/O-мен бірдей детерминистік сканерлеу жылдамдығымен оқиды. Инженерлер PLC деректерін жергілікті өріс құрылғылары сияқты баптай алады. Қосымша сәйкестендіру қадамдарысыз бірдей дабыл, оқиға және тарихшы функцияларын қолдануға болады.

Техникалық кеңес: Сканерлеу жылдамдығын сәйкестендіру

PLC шығарған тег сканерлеу жылдамдығын әрқашан DCS модулінің орындалу жылдамдығына тең немесе одан жылдам етіп орнатыңыз. Сәйкес келмеуі қажетсіз желілік трафикті тудырады. Жылдам араласулар үшін 50 мс қолданыңыз. Жалпы процесс мәндері үшін 250 мс сенімді жұмыс істейді.

Ортақ бағдарламалық қамтамасыз етудегі тармақты жою – Инженерлік салыстыру

Дәстүрлі шлюз негізіндегі конфигурация PLC мен DCS арасында OPC серверін қолданады. Әрбір тег үшін жеке оқу сұранысы қажет. 1000 тег үшін 1000 жеке транзакция болуы мүмкін. Толық айналым кешігуі жиі 200-ден 500 мс-ге дейін жетеді. Шлюз бір ғана ақау нүктесіне айналады. Emerson-ның түпнұсқа әдісі бір UDP қосылымын пайдаланады. PLC бір пакетте тегтер массивін шығарады. DCS оны бір сканда қабылдайды. Кешігу 20-дан 40 мс-ге дейін төмендейді. Пакет жоғалту қалпына келтіруі қосымша деңгейде емес, байланыс деңгейінде жүзеге асады. 100 мс жауап уақыты бар жылдам қысым бақылау циклінде 500 мс шлюз кешігуі қабылданбайды.

DeltaV PK Контроллерінің Архитектурасы – DCS пен PLC қай жерде кездеседі

DeltaV PK Контроллері DCS функцияларын EtherNet/IP сканерлеу мүмкіндігімен біріктіреді. Бір контроллер шассиі стандартты DCS I/O карталарын (аналогтық, сандық, RTD, термопара) және қашықтағы PLC рельстерін виртуалды I/O ретінде басқарады. Бағдарламалау тұрғысынан, сіз PLC тегін былайша адресаттайсыз PLC1:КлапанПозициясы бақылау модульдерінде тікелей. Қосымша код блоктары деректерді жылжытпайды. Қол алысу логикасы мәндерді синхрондамайды. Контроллер фондық байланысқа автоматты түрде жауап береді. Бұл дәстүрлі шлюз әдістерімен салыстырғанда конфигурация уақытын шамамен 60 пайызға азайтады, бұл бірнеше мұнайхимиялық қайта жабдықтау жобаларындағы тәжірибеге негізделген.

Инженерлік ескерту: Желіні сегменттеу

DCS пен PLC трафигін бірдей басқару VLAN-ға орналастырыңыз, бірақ бизнес желілерінен бөлек. EtherNet/IP мультикаст тасқынын болдырмау үшін IGMP тыңдау мүмкіндігі бар басқарылатын коммутаторларды қолданыңыз.

Сканерлеу циклін синхрондау – маңызды, бірақ назардан тыс қалған деталь

Интеграцияланған жүйелердегі жиі кездесетін ақау – сканерлеу циклдерінің сәйкес келмеуі. PLC 10 мс-та жұмыс істейді. DCS 250 мс-та жұмыс істейді. DCS оқығанға дейін мәндер бірнеше рет өзгереді. Бұл алиасинг әсері қысқа мерзімді оқиғаларды жасырады. Emerson бұл мәселені оқиғаға негізделген уақыт таңбалау арқылы шешеді. PLC жергілікті жағдайға байланысты келесі DCS сканерлеуін күтпей-ақ DCS дабылын іске қоса алады. PLC ішкі түрде уақыт таңбаланған оқиға жазбасын арнайы буферге жазады. DCS бұл буферді асинхронды түрде оқиды. Жоғары жылдамдықтағы өзара блокталу талдауы үшін оқиғаларды миллисекундтан аз дәлдікпен түсіруге болады. Мұны іске қосу үшін PLC оқиға тапсырмасының басымдылығын үздіксіз тапсырмадан жоғары етіп баптаңыз. Әйтпесе, оқиға буфері жылдам машина циклдері кезінде толып кетуі мүмкін.

DCS пен PLC деректерін біріктіріп алдын ала техникалық қызмет көрсету

Тәуелсіз PLC мотор тогы мен дірілді бақылай алады. Тәуелсіз DCS процесс тиімділігін қадағалайды. Бірге олар механикалық ақауларды ертерек болжайды. Emerson жүйелеріндегі іске асыру әдісі осындай. PLC 1 кГц жиілікте шикі деректерді жинайды, айналмалы RMS мәндерін есептейді және секунд сайын бір орташа мән шығарады. Бұл орташа мән DCS-ке өндірілген тег ретінде жіберіледі. DCS ағымдағы дірілді базалықпен салыстыратын қарапайым ауытқу моделін іске қосады. Ауытқу үш сигмадан артып, алты рет қатарынан сканерлеу кезінде DCS техникалық қызмет көрсету туралы ескерту жасайды. PLC сол уақытта соңғы 500 миллисекундтық шикі деректердің жоғары ажыратымдылықтағы суретін түсіреді. Операторлар кейіннен егжей-тегжейлі талдау үшін суретті қарай алады. Бұл қабатталған тәсіл желі жүктемесін диагностикалық мәліметпен теңестіреді.

Пакеттік өңдеу – DCS рецепттерін PLC тізбектерімен үйлестіру

Пакеттік өңдеу рецепт логикасы мен жабдықтың өзара блокталуын тығыз үйлестіруді талап етеді. Emerson моделі рецепттерді DCS-ке, ал жабдық тізбегін PLC-ге тағайындайды. DCS PLC-ге өндірілген тегтер арқылы пакеттік параметрлер жиынтығын (температуралар, уақыттар, орнату нүктелері) жүктейді. PLC физикалық тізбекті орындайды: клапанды ашу, шектеу ауыстырғышын күту, араластырғышты іске қосу, қысымды бақылау. Әр қадамда PLC DCS-ке тағы бір өндірілген тег арқылы күйін хабарлайды. Егер DCS процесс айнымалысының шектен тыс екенін анықтаса, ол PLC тұтынатын тегке жазу арқылы тоқтату немесе тоқтату пәрменін бере алады. PLC келесі сканерлеу циклінде жауап береді. Бұл жабық цикл үйлестіру бөлек пакеттік тізбектерді немесе арнайы қол алысу логикасын қажет етпейді.

Практикалық кеңес: стандартты күй сөзінің форматы

Барлық PLC-лерде стандартты күй сөзінің форматын анықтаңыз. 0-ден 3-битке дейін қадам нөмірі, 4-тен 7-битке дейін ақау кодтары, ал 8-битке дайын немесе дайын емес күйін пайдаланыңыз. Бұл үйлесімділік ақауларды анықтауды жеңілдетеді және қайта пайдалануға болатын DCS беттерін жасауға мүмкіндік береді.

Интеграцияланған DCS-PLC желілерінің киберқауіпсіздік мәселелері

DCS пен PLC-ны біріктіру шабуыл бетінің көлемін ұлғайтады. Emerson-ның түпнұсқа интеграциясы қосылған кезде EtherNet/IP және CIP Security пайдаланады. Қауіпті азайту үшін үш инженерлік тәжірибе бар. Біріншіден, екі контроллерде де пайдаланылмаған протоколдарды өшіріңіз. Көптеген Emerson PLC-лері әдепкі бойынша Modbus TCP-ны қолдайды. Қажет болмаса, оны өшіріңіз. Екіншіден, қолжетімділік тізімдері бар арнайы VLAN-дарды пайдаланыңыз. DCS пен PLC желілері арасында тек EtherNet/IP (порт 44818) және CIP (порт 2222) рұқсат етіңіз. HTTP, FTP және Telnet-ті толықтай бұғаттаңыз. Үшіншіден, барлық өндірілген және тұтынылатын тегтерге CIP Security қосыңыз. Бұл деректер пакеттерін шифрлайды және әр қосылымды аутентификациялайды. Қазіргі контроллерлерде өнімділікке әсері әдетте 5 пайыздан аз CPU жүктемесі. Жаңа жобалар үшін CIP Security-ді бастапқыдан енгізуді ұсыныңыз. Қолданыстағы жүйеге шифрлауды кейіннен қосу тоқтату мен қайта баптауды талап етеді.

Emerson DCS-PLC интеграциясын іске қосу тексеру тізімі

Emerson негізіндегі бірнеше жобалардағы іске қосу тәжірибесіне сүйене отырып, келесі реттілікті орындаңыз:

  • Физикалық қабатты тексеру – Әр Ethernet кабелін сертификаттағышпен тексеріңіз. Сигнал-шулы қатынас пен кабель ұзындығын құжаттаңыз.
  • IP мекенжайлау схемасы – DHCP ауқымынан тыс статикалық IP-лерді тағайындаңыз. Басқару құрылғылары үшін үздіксіз /24 желісін резервтеңіз.
  • Тег дерекқорын сәйкестендіру – PLC тег атауларын CSV-ге экспорттаңыз. DeltaV-ге импорттаңыз. Деректер типтерінің дәл сәйкес келуін тексеріңіз (SINT пен INT сәйкессіздігі жиі кездесетін қателік).
  • Жүрек соғуын бақылау – Әр секунд сайын ауысып тұратын PLC_Heartbeat атты арнайы өндірілген тег жасаңыз. Оны DCS-те бақылаңыз. Егер ауысу тоқтаса, ескертіңіз.
  • Кешігу тексерісі – Айна портына Wireshark қолданыңыз. PLC өндірісі мен DCS тұтынуы арасындағы уақытты өлшеңіз. Қабылданатын диапазон: көпшілігі үшін 20-дан 60 мс-қа дейін.
  • Қауіпсіздік тестілеуі – Ethernet кабелін ажыратыңыз. DCS-тің конфигурацияланған қауіпсіз күйге (соңғы мәнді сақтау, әдепкі мәнді пайдалану немесе дабыл) өтуін тексеріңіз. Қайта қосыңыз. Автоматты қалпына келуді тексеріңіз.

6-қадамды өткізіп жібермеңіз. Мен қалыпты жұмыс кезінде мінсіз жұмыс істейтін, бірақ желідегі қысқа үзілістен кейін қалпына келе алмайтын жүйелерді көрдім. Қалпына келтіру логикасын тексеру керек, оны болжауға болмайды.

Техникалық салыстыру: дәстүрлі шлюз бен Emerson түпнұсқа интеграциясы

Мүмкіндік Дәстүрлі шлюз Emerson-ның түпнұсқа интеграциясы
Кешігу 200–500 мс 20–60 мс
Уақыт белгісін сәйкестендіру Қолданба деңгейі Фирмалық деңгей
Инженерлік күш-жігер Жоғары (қолмен сәйкестендіру) Төмен (автоматты анықтау)
Қате домені Шлюз бір нүктелі қате қосады Таралған, қосымша жабдықсыз
Киберқауіпсіздік Көп қабатты түзетулер Туған CIP Қауіпсіздігі
Деректер көлемі Сұрау жиілігімен шектелген Сілтеме жылдамдығымен шектелген

Болашақ даму – Уақытқа сезімтал желі және детерминистік Ethernet

Emerson болашақ DCS-PLC интеграциясы үшін Уақытқа сезімтал желі (TSN) технологиясына бет бұруда. TSN стандартты Ethernet-ке детерминистік кешіктіру қосады. PLC желі жүктемесі жоғары болғанда да пакетті 1 мс ішінде жеткізуді кепілдей алады. Қозғалысты басқару және жоғары жылдамдықтағы өзара блоктау үшін бұл төңкеріс. Қазіргі EtherNet/IP шешімдері детерминистік емес. Олар процесті басқаруда жақсы жұмыс істейді, бірақ көп осьті қозғалысты үйлестіруде жарамайды. TSN бұл шектеуді жояды. Қол жетімді болғанда, инженерлер процесті басқару, қауіпсіздік және қозғалыс үшін бір желіні қолданады. Осы уақытқа дейін жоғары жылдамдықтағы циклдерді бөлек физикалық желілерде немесе арнайы PLC артқы тақталары арқылы сақтаңыз.

Нақты қолдану сценарийі – Мұнай өңдеу зауыты компрессорларын басқару

Мұнай өңдеу зауыты төрт центрифугалық компрессорға ие болды, әрқайсысы жеке PLC арқылы басқарылды. DCS-те серпіліс бақылау логикасы мен діріл үрдістері көрінбеді. Emerson барлық төрт PLC-ді DeltaV DCS-ке өндірілген тегтер арқылы біріктірді. Инженерлер енді DCS графиктерінде компрессор карталарын және серпіліс маржаларын көре алады. DCS кез келген компрессор серпіліс сызығына жақындағанда автоматты түрде ескерту береді. PLC жылдам басқаруды (20 мс скан) сақтайды, ал DCS үйлестіру мен тарихи жазбаларды жүргізеді. Серпіліс оқиғаларынан туындаған тоқтап қалу бірінші жылы 80 пайызға азайды.

Партиялық өңдеу жағдайы – Азық-түлік және сусындарды стандарттау

Жаһандық азық-түлік және сусын өндірушісі он зауытта біркелкі партиялық өңдеуді қажет етті. Emerson DeltaV DCS-ті CompactLogix PLC-лерімен біріктірді. Бұл рецепттерді басқару мен процесті бақылауды біріккен жүйеге айналдырды. Шешім партиялық тізбектердің 90 пайызын автоматтандырды. Цикл уақыты 15 пайызға қысқарды. Сонымен қатар, FDA талаптарына сәйкес өндірістің әрбір қадамын бақылауды қамтамасыз етті. Зауыт барлық орындарда өнім сапасының тұрақтылығын қамтамасыз етеді. Реттелетін салалар үшін DCS-PLC ынтымақтастығы енді міндетті.

Инженерлік қорытынды – Іске асыруға арналған негізгі тұжырымдар

  • Қолданыстағы басқару жүйелері мен операциялық мақсаттарды мұқият аудиттен бастаңыз.
  • Шешімді нақты процестік қажеттіліктерге сәйкестендіру үшін Emerson инженерлік командасымен ерте кезеңде байланысыңыз.
  • Операторларды біріккен интерфейсте оқытып, қабылдау мен тиімділікті арттырыңыз.
  • Жүйенің жағдайын алдын ала бақылау үшін Emerson-ның AMS Suite бағдарламасын пайдаланыңыз.
  • Болашақ зауыттың өсуі немесе технологиялық жаңартуларды ескере отырып, масштабталуды жоспарлаңыз.

PLC, DCS және көп брендті өнеркәсіптік басқару жүйелерін мұнай-химия саласында қолдануға маманданған автоматтандыру инженері Сон Минъюань жазған. Оның тәжірибесі халықаралық басқару платформаларына бағытталған, жергілікті интеграция мен операциялық сенімділікке баса назар аударады.

Блогқа қайту